Nucleotide sequence of the URA1 gene of Saccharomyces cerevisiae.

A Roy1.   

Abstract

The complete nucleotide sequence of the URA1 gene encoding dihydroorotic acid dehydrogenase (DHOdehase) is presented. This enzyme catalyses the conversion of DHO to orotic acid and plays a major role in the pyrimidine pathway, as DHO is the effector of the positive control of the transcription of at least four genes, URA1, URA3, URA4 and URA10. Comparisons between the amino acid sequence of the yeast DHOdehase and sequences of DHOdehases previously isolated from Dictyostellum discoïdum, Escherichia coli and Bacillus subtilis reveal no obvious homologies.
